Transaction 3750089da2308fe364a774373ee6f20dae50f1509413f5d17c20c32434aea6b5
1 Input
1 Output
-
3750089da2308fe364a774373ee6f20dae50f1509413f5d17c20c32434aea6b5:0
- value
- 181541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8fe63a0ced40fece5da524ebb68dad8f214e24a OP_EQUAL
- address
- 3QPaFPR2khCjeFqyPZz7SwtzVXZEkXQxRY